Electricity powers ahead in Iraq
theage.com.au

The US-led coalition says it has raised electricity levels above what was provided to Iraqis before US troops overthrew Saddam Hussein.

"We have surpassed pre-war levels," said coalition spokesman Charles Heatley.

The coalition is now providing 4,500 megawatts of electricity per day, as opposed to the 4,200 megawatts supplied by Saddam in the months before US forces stormed Iraq on March 20.
